metric [ˈmɛtrɪk] adj 1. (Mathematics & Measurements / Units) of or relating to the metre or metric system 2. (Mathematics) Maths denoting or relating to a set containing pairs of points for each of which a non-negative real number ρ(x, y) (the distance) can be defined, satisfying specific conditions n (Mathematics) Maths the function ρ(x, y) satisfying the conditions of membership of such a set (a metric space)
